Organizing Bose devices means documenting hubs first, then endpoints, then automations worth saving.
This guide stays practical: what to list, what to ignore, and how to share access without oversharing.
Hubs and accounts first
Identify the controlling app and Bose account / Bose app owner email.
Product registration emails are the usual proof trail.
If there are multiple homes in the app, write which physical address maps to which home name.
One room model
Pick room names and reuse them in the app and in Home Tech Vault.
Soundbar calibration notes vanish after a TV upgrade.
Inconsistent room names break guest instructions and automation mental models.
Fields that matter
Capture model name, serial number, Bose account email, purchase date.
Smart speaker room names should match how the household actually talks.
Battery devices need install dates or last-replacement notes.
Manual backups worth keeping
Export or screenshot automations you would hate to rebuild.
Gifted QuietComfort units arrive without receipts.
Note where local vs cloud recordings live for cameras.
Retire dead endpoints
Remove ghost Bose devices from both the app and your inventory.
Ghost devices inflate insurance lists and confuse troubleshooting.
Schedule a quarterly 15-minute cleanup.
